I imagine most items will be logical, but here's what I found I either overpacked/missed/or found to be a must on my 4 cruises:

Overpacked:
Way too many pieces of clothing. On the ship you are usually in a bathing suit & coverup during the day & dress nicely @ night. Too many pairs of shoes. 1 ea. of beach/pool, dress up, casual more than enuf. Jewelry (only nd 1 pr earrings & 1 nklc - no one notices, anyway). I even packed way too many clothes for the kids, too. Mix & match - that's the key!


Absolute necessities (besides the usual personal items):
Sweater for cool dining/enter. areas
Cameras (incl. underwater) Strong suntan lotion
Sound conditioner (white noise machine) to drown out people in the halls, next door, ship noises (esp. great for the young kids)
Fanny pack to carry your itineraries, key card, etc. in

Missed:
Extra room left in the suitcase for purchases.

DIAPERS!!!!!!!!! They're very expensive on the ship and from what I've heard I believe they only carry one size.
 
Some people think I am crazy, but I actually make up a spreadsheet of our outfits so we only pack what we need and we already know what we are gonna wear each night for the whole week.

As for daytime, I agree about the bathing suit/coverup thing! I am in it everyday, all day. Same with the mix and match thing...it is a must!
For our 7nt, I am bringing 2pr shorts and 2-3 tanks/tshirts for day....the rest is night clothes.

MUST PACKS FOR US:
Over the door shoe holder for toiletries
feminine products (JUST IN CASE-EXPENSIVE ONBOARD)
medicines for EVERYTHING
underwater camera
small fan (if you have an inside stateroom)
sweater for dining rooms (brrrrrrr cold!)

my 2 cents worth--just got back from the seven day-took three pairs of shorts and use two. Take two bathing suits for each person one drying the other wearing. take one formal/semi-formal and wear it two nights. Take balck slacks and several nice tops for evening meal and one pair of black dress shoes to go with all, wear tennis shoes on and pack one pair of flip-flops.
t-shirts tend to get dirty faster so take a couple extra. That all I can think of.
 
This is from David Brenner, on an RCCL Cruise:

"To pack for a cruise open two suitcases and lay them out on your bed.

In the first, put things you need, but could replace if you had to.

In the second put the essential things you need and can't replace.

Then close both suitcases.

Leave the first one home and only take the second."

Best advice I ever heard (spoken as the DH who has to lug the stuff)!
